Tense Three-Hour Standoff at Boro Park Construction Site Ends Safely

A dramatic scene unfolded on Sunday at a construction site on 14th Avenue and 67th Street, where an emotionally disturbed individual was seen on the third floor scaffolding brandishing a knife and threatening to harm himself.

Within minutes, a massive NYPD response converged on the area, including Emergency Service Units (ESU) from multiple precincts, crisis negotiators, and several high-ranking NYPD officials. Streets were blocked off as officers and emergency personnel worked to defuse the high-stakes situation.

For nearly three tense hours, negotiators pleaded with the man to drop the weapon and come down safely, while onlookers gathered anxiously behind police tape.

At last, the individual surrendered peacefully, climbing down from the structure and into the hands of waiting officers. He was immediately taken into custody for evaluation and treatment.
